The second one is a snail trail take a detour. I used wee woodland and Bella solid jelly rolls. It was an all nighter class.

The third one is called spider web (I think) and I used 3 Hello Betty honey buns. It called for jelly rolls and you use 3 strips but I used a honey bun with 5 stripes. So it would be about the same size. I put them into strip sets and then used a 60 degrees angled ruler and cut them out and then connected the 3 wedges so its a half hexagon then sewed rows and had to work on two rows at a time so other half of hexagon would line up. It was fun just very tedious with sewing all the strips.
